SSC CGL 2020-2021 Notification Full Details The Staff Selection Commission conducts the Combined Graduate Level Exam, which is known as the SSC CGL. SSC CGL is that hotspot where candidates with good intellect and potential applications in large numbers.Through SSC CGL the selected candidate is placed in the non-technical Group ‘B’ and Group ‘C’ non gazetted posts in various Ministries/ Departments/ Organizations of the Government of India. Selection process

SSC CGL Selection will be done on the basis of:

  • Tier-1 Written Examination (Computer Based)
  • Tier-2 Written Examination (Computer Based)
  • Tier-3 Descriptive Test (Pen and Paper Mode)
  • Tier-4 Data Entry Skill Test(DEST)/Computer Proficiency Test(CPT) (wherever applicable)/ Document Verification.

Tier-3 Descriptive Test (Pen and Paper Mode)

  • The applicants have to write essay/précis/letter/application etc.
  • The examination will be of total 100 marks & the duration will be of 60 minutes.
  • The duration of the examination will be 80 minutes for VH & Cerebral Palsy applicants.
